How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Clinton Township?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Clinton Township Studio Apartments | $2,074 | $899 | $3,728 |
| Clinton Township 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,189 | $714 | $3,660 |
| Clinton Township 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,596 | $817 | $4,377 |
| Clinton Township 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,527 | $1,200 | $3,345 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Clinton Township
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Clinton Township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Clinton Township ranges from $714 to $3,660 with an average monthly rent of $1,189.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Clinton Township c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Clinton Township range from $817 to $4,377.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,596.
How expensive are Clinton Township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 56 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Clinton Township on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,200 to $3,345 - averaging $2,527 for the location.
